Marine Iguanas page

Marine Iguanas feed only on algae scraped off of underwater rocks. They scrape the algae off the rocks with their claws and teeth. They grow up to about 1.5 m (5 ft) long. This is the only lizard that makes regular use of the ocean. They can stay underwater for up to 30 minutes! They may go to 10 to 15 m (50 to 65 ft) underwater in search of food. They live only on the Galapagos Islands, which is 1000 km (600 miles) off the coast of Ecuador.
